Read morePaper contains some aspects regarding the corrosion behavior of stainless steel type AISI 316L in hair shampoo medium. The electrochemical parameters by potentiodynamic methods at different temperatures and also corrosion rate by gravimetric methods for stainless steel type 316L with passive layer and without passive stratum were established. The medium and temperature influence above corrosion rate are shown in the work
Read moreAustenitic stainless steels tribological behavior could be improved by thermal treatments. Gases nitriding and plasma nitriding treatments applied on AISI 316 and AISI 304 reduce friction coefficients and wear. The aim of the work was to confirm the advantage of plasma nitriding treatment in rising friction couples durability made of austenitic stainless steels.

Read moreHereditary predisposition to breast and ovarian cancer is mainly attributable to tumor suppressor genes BRCA1 and BRCA2. Together, these two genes account for up to 80% of cancer cases in hereditary breast and ovarian cancer (HBOC) families. Molecular diagnosis is nowadays standard practice in western world and allows medical oncogenetic follow-up for BRCA mutation carriers and for their families.
